    41. Maternal Mental Health NOW Task Force Executive Director, Kelly O'Connor Kay

    Kelly O'Connor Kay, Executive Director, oversees the programmatic, fundraising and marketing operations of Maternal Mental Health NOW. Her goal is to ensure that all of Los Angeles County’s new families have the resources they need to address maternal mental health disorders so that women and their families can grow and thrive. In Los Angeles County, 25% of birthing people reported a depressed mood during pregnancy and/or the postpartum period. Moreover, rates are highest amongst Black women and Medical patients. And, across the state of California a staggering 72% of people with perinatal depression or anxiety have never received counseling or treatment.

    Kelly previously served as Maternal Mental Health NOW’s Development Director for 7 years. Before joining Maternal Mental Health NOW’s team (which coincidentally corresponded with her own transition to motherhood), Kelly worked for a number of nonprofit organizations in the human services and environmental fields in the US and the UK as a freelance fundraising consultant and staff member. Kelly is a graduate of Northwestern University, having received a BS in Communication Studies & Sociology. She also holds a MS in Elementary Education form Brooklyn College, part of the City University of New York.

    Kelly discusses the important work of the Maternal Mental Health Now Task Force (previously known as the Los Angeles County Perinatal Mental Health Task Force started in 2007). The Maternal Mental Health NOW Task Force plays a key role in helping to reduce the stigma and shame around maternal mental health disorders, such as depression, anxiety and sometimes psychosis, during pregnancy and after pregnancy. Additionally, the MMHN Task Force advocates and supports many different organizations and hospitals for women in Los Angeles County.

    39. The Placenta and What It Tells Us with Harvey Kliman, M.D., Ph.D.

    My guest on Episode 39 of Shattered Conception is Dr. Harvey Kliman who has, in addition to an M.D., holds a Ph.D. in cellular biochemistry from the University of Chicago. He is currently a Research Scientist in the Department of Obstetrics and Gynecology at Yale University School of Medicine and the Director of the Reproductive and Placental Research Unit with a special interest in infertility, pregnancy complications, pregnancy loss(es) and stillbirth. He has over thirty years of anatomic pathology training with particular emphasis in electron microscopy, immunohistochemistry, endometrial and placental pathology. He has over ten patents, including the patent for the Endometrial Function Test® (EFT®)—“The soil test for the endometrium®” and “Method and system for determining placental volume.” His contributions in the field of placental research include the development of the “Kliman” method of trophoblast purification, research into the mechanisms of trophoblast differentiation and invasion, the role and genesis of syncytial knots, and more recently, the clinical utility of abnormalities in placental growth patterns, especially trophoblast invaginations and inclusions, to diagnose genetic abnormalities in pregnancy, including autism.

    We spoke at length before recording this podcast and thought we could begin this episode talking about the inability to become pregnant. What would you want a woman to know about her inability to get pregnant or sustain a pregnancy…where should she start to gather the needed information to see what is going on with her uterus? (This is where we discuss the different types of uterine lining tests, including the Endometrial Function Test®, "EFT®")

    There are approximately 2 million pregnancy losses a year in the USA. We are talking about the women who are pregnant but lose the pregnancy AND there are women who lose their pregnancy between 20-40 weeks gestation. (This is where we talk about the Estimated Placental Volume Test®, "EPV"® )

    33. Women's Reproductive Rights, Medical Ethics, and the Law with Julie Cantor, M.D., J.D.

    My guest on Episode 33 is Dr. Julie Cantor. Dr. Cantor is a physician and a lawyer. She graduated from Stanford University, the Yale School of Medicine, and Berkeley Law at the University of California. She was a visiting student at Yale Law School and is on the faculty of the UCLA School of Law where she teaches an upper division seminar on reproductive rights, medical ethics, and the law. Her writing has been published in legal and medical journals, including the New England Journal of Medicine. She is often called upon by the local, national, and international media to comment on issues that arise at the intersection of law and medicine.  

    You've seen the headlines: A woman is arrested after giving birth because a drug screening test was positive. A state law eliminates religious and philosophical objections to vaccination, while leaving medical exemptions in place. A court orders a pregnant woman to submit to any and all medical treatment her obstetrician deems necessary. A statute restriction to abortion access raises questions about the rights established in Roe v. Wade. An expert with deep knowledge of both medicine and the law needs to be able to unpack these kinds of situations, both with clinicians, medical providers, hospitals and the public.
